Currently, most states in the U.S. have adopted a three-class system for electric bike classification:
-
Class 1 electric bikes provide pedal assistance with a maximum speed of 20 mph (32 km/h), suitable for most bike lanes.
-
Class 2 electric bikes also provide pedal assistance, but can be controlled by a throttle, with a maximum speed of 20 mph (32 km/h).
-
Class 3 electric bikes only provide pedal assistance with a maximum speed of 28 mph (45 km/h), usually requiring riders to wear helmets and imposing certain usage restrictions in some areas.
Thus, due to regulatory restrictions, your choice of electric bike cannot exceed a maximum speed of 28 mph and 750W power, or it will not be classified as an electric bike.
A total of 36 states and the District of Columbia follow the three-class system for classifying electric bicycles. These states include: Alabama, Arizona, Arkansas, California, Colorado, Connecticut, Delaware, Florida, Georgia, Idaho, Illinois, Indiana, Iowa, Louisiana, Maine, Maryland, Michigan, Minnesota, Mississippi, Missouri, Nevada, New Hampshire, New York, North Dakota, Ohio, Oklahoma, Oregon, South Dakota, Tennessee, Texas, Utah, Vermont, Virginia, Washington, West Virginia, Wisconsin, and Wyoming.
However, some states do not adopt the three-class system. For example, New Jersey will classify electric bikes as motorized bicycles starting in 2026 and will no longer manage them based on the Class 1/2/3 system. Therefore, before purchasing or using an electric bike, it is advisable to consult and confirm the latest legal regulations in your state and locality to ensure the bike complies with local laws and is safe and legal to ride.
6 Different Types of Electric Bikes

The following classifications of electric bikes are based on the design of the bike, aiming to help users quickly understand the characteristics of each type of electric bike according to frame design, functional combinations, and applicable scenarios. This will allow you to easily choose the type of electric bike that best suits your needs.
1. Fat Tire Electric Bike
The tire size of this type of electric bike ranges from 4.0 to 5.0 inches, allowing riders to better adapt to complex terrains such as sand, dirt roads, or snow. The larger tire contact area provides better traction and shock absorption, ensuring a smooth riding experience on uneven surfaces. The frame design is typically sturdy and stable, capable of supporting higher weights. The electric system usually features a medium to high-power motor (500W-750W), providing sufficient power to handle various road conditions, making it suitable for off-road or long-distance riding.
2. High-Step Electric Bike
High-step electric bikes have a more upright frame design with a higher top tube, offering better rigidity and stability, ideal for riders seeking a more athletic riding experience. Due to the higher frame, these bikes are typically better suited for taller riders, providing better support and handling. The riding posture is more sport-oriented, and riders are required to maintain a lower position to improve riding efficiency. Overall, high-step electric bikes are more suitable for those who enjoy a sporty feel, stability, and higher handling performance.
3. Step-through Electric Bike
This type of electric bike features a low horizontal crossbar, making it easy to get on and off. The design is simple and comfortable, often paired with front suspension or comfortable seats, providing a pleasant riding experience. Due to the lower frame design, it is lightweight and easy to mount, typically powered by a 250W medium-power motor, making it ideal for short city commutes.
4. Folding Electric Bike
The folding electric bike has a foldable frame in the middle, making it easy to store and carry. Due to the need for a folding frame, it typically features a smaller battery and lower range than regular electric bikes—usually under 100 km. It generally does not have cargo capabilities but can be folded in about 5 seconds for easy storage when not in use.
5. Mini Electric Bike
The mini electric bike features a compact frame design, making it small and agile for quick turns and easy handling. It is usually equipped with a small battery and lightweight wheels, making the entire bike more portable, perfect for weaving through urban streets. There are two types of mini electric bikes on the market:
One with a small frame, suitable for short-distance commuting and quick maneuvers. It is very lightweight and easy to store, making it ideal for users who live in apartments or areas with limited space. Equipped with a comfortable seat and small battery, it is perfect for casual rides or quick transportation.
Another with wide tires, featuring a powerful electric assist system, wide tires, and a suspension system. This type is ideal for riding on sand, snow, and other rugged terrains. It offers better speed and climbing ability, allowing riders to easily tackle off-road challenges.
5. Long-tail Electric Bike
Long-tail electric bikes typically come with a rear cargo rack about 60-80 cm long, larger batteries, and a 500W or higher motor, enabling them to carry loads of up to 200 kg or more. The rear seat is equipped with a reinforced rack or seat, making it easier to transport goods or carry children. These bikes usually have longer battery life, making them suitable for long-distance rides.
How to Choose the Right Electric Bike
As mentioned earlier, you’ve learned about the features of different bike models and the scenarios they are suited for. Now, it’s important to note that regulations regarding electric bikes vary by state and city. When choosing an electric bike, riders should be aware of local regulations, including assistive power limits, areas of use, and whether special licenses or registration are required (typically, Class 1 and Class 2 electric bikes do not require licenses or registration).
If this is your first bike, the best approach is to start by test-riding different models to experience the ride firsthand. During the test ride, you can assess the comfort of the frame design, stability while riding, and the performance of the motor system, especially the electric assist effect. If you live in a busy city and frequently need to carry your electric bike on public transport, a folding model may be more suitable. If you have long commutes or often ride on complex terrain, a fat tire electric bike could be a better choice. Test riding will help you understand how well different models suit your needs, particularly the comfort differences between step-through and high-step frames, as well as the weight and handling of the bike. If possible, choose a shop that allows you to test ride across different terrains, as this will help you better assess how the bike performs on city streets, mountain paths, or uneven ground.
Additionally, avoid focusing solely on the power of the electric system, as comfort, stability, and safety are equally important factors. Ensure that the bike complies with local regulations and choose a system with safety certifications, such as UL certification, to avoid using poor-quality, uncertified products, ensuring your safety. Finally, make sure the bike comes with reliable after-sales service and warranty policies so that you can resolve any issues that may arise in the future.
2 Essential Accessories You Can't Ignore
Helmet – Protect Your Personal Safety
This is a must-have when you start your ride. Wearing a helmet while riding is not only crucial for safety but also a legal requirement in many states and regions. Whether for city commuting or long-distance riding, a helmet significantly reduces the risk of head injury. It is important to choose a helmet that meets CPSC (Consumer Product Safety Commission) certification standards to ensure adequate protection in the event of an accident. In addition to safety, comfort and ventilation are also important factors to consider when selecting a helmet.
Lock – Protect Your Bike's Safety
Choosing a high-quality lock is essential to prevent theft. Made from reinforced steel, U-locks are much harder to cut or pry open compared to regular cable locks. It is recommended to choose products with anti-pick ratings (such as Sold Secure Gold or ART certification), as these ratings are based on strict industry testing standards. When locking your electric bike, make sure to secure it to a sturdy object (such as a bike rack or light pole), and lock both the frame and wheels, not just the tires. This will help prevent the entire bike or individual wheels from being stolen more effectively.

How fast do electric bikes go?
The maximum speed of electric bikes typically ranges from 20 to 28 mph (32 to 45 km/h). Class 1 and Class 2 electric bikes have a maximum speed of 20 mph (32 km/h), while Class 3 electric bikes can reach 28 mph (45 km/h). -

Are electric bikes waterproof?
Most electric bikes have an IP54 water resistance rating, especially for the battery and electric system. Electric bikes can typically withstand light rain or moisture, but they are not completely waterproof. It’s advisable to avoid riding in heavy rain or through deep water for prolonged periods.
